Benson Headed To Junior College

Rahshjeem Benson, a 6-9, 203 pound big forward from Lynn English High School in Massachusetts is headed to Polk Community College in Winter Haven, Florida. Benson advised RivalsHoops.com of his decision following his participation in the NBA All-Star Game at the Five Star Pitt IV Basketball Camp on the campus of Robert Morris University.
Benson, who was recruited by Hartford, Manhattan, Quinnipiac and Central Connecticut, said he will need to attain an associate degree to move onto Division I basketball. He transferred to Lynn English from the MacDuffie School last year.

Benson, with 11 points, was second highest scorer for his white squad which dropped the contest to the orange team 98-75. A strong performer in the paint, Benson also stepped out to the wing where he hit a three-point jump shot. He was named the Best Rebounder in the NBA group at Pitt IV.
The South Carolina native said he's been working on his low post moves, shooting and dribbling this summer.
